The Secret Ingredient: Cake Mix!
The magic behind these bars lies in the cake mix. Using a boxed cake mix not only simplifies the recipe but also provides a consistent texture and sweetness. Here’s why it works:
- Convenience: All the dry ingredients are pre-measured.
- Texture: Cake mix creates a soft and chewy base.
- Flavor Variety: The possibilities are endless! Vanilla, chocolate, funfetti โ the choice is yours.
When choosing your cake mix, opt for a regular cake mix, not a cake mix with pudding already added. The pudding can affect the texture and make the bars too dense.
Step-by-Step Recipe for Cake Mix Toffee Bars
Ready to bake? Hereโs a simple recipe to get you started:
- Prep: Preheat your oven to 350ยฐF (175ยฐC) and grease a 9×13 inch baking pan.
- Combine: In a large bowl, combine a box of cake mix (any flavor), melted butter (usually 1 cup), and an egg. Mix well until a soft dough forms.
- Press: Press half of the dough into the prepared pan.
- Toffee Time: Sprinkle a generous amount of toffee bits (about 1 cup) evenly over the dough.
- Crumble: Crumble the remaining dough over the toffee bits. Don’t worry about covering every inch; some gaps are okay.
- Bake: Bake for 20-25 minutes, or until the edges are golden brown.
- Cool: Let the bars cool completely in the pan before cutting into squares.
Pro Tip: Line your baking pan with parchment paper for easy removal and cleanup!
Flavor Variations and Add-Ins
The basic recipe is a blank canvas for your creativity! Here are a few ideas to spice things up:
- Chocolate Loverโs Dream: Use chocolate cake mix and add chocolate chips or chopped nuts.
- Peanut Butter Perfection: Swirl in peanut butter to the dough or sprinkle peanut butter chips on top.
- Caramel Delight: Drizzle caramel sauce over the baked bars before they cool completely.
- Spice It Up: Add a pinch of cinnamon or nutmeg to the dough for a warm, comforting flavor.
Don’t be afraid to experiment with different extracts, sprinkles, or even crushed pretzels for a salty-sweet kick!
